Advertisement

Linux查询网卡数量

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本教程详细介绍如何在Linux系统中使用命令行工具查询计算机上安装的网卡数量,帮助用户掌握基本网络配置技巧。 读取Linux系统里的网卡数量,代码可以自行修改。请注明出处。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Linux
    优质
    本教程详细介绍如何在Linux系统中使用命令行工具查询计算机上安装的网卡数量,帮助用户掌握基本网络配置技巧。 读取Linux系统里的网卡数量,代码可以自行修改。请注明出处。
  • LinuxCPU/内存//操作系统详情
    优质
    本教程详细介绍在Linux系统中如何使用命令行工具查询CPU、内存、网卡信息及操作系统的版本详情。适合技术爱好者和开发者学习实践。 在Linux系统中查看CPU/内存/网卡/操作系统的信息以测试机器的硬件配置: 要查看CPU型号可以使用以下命令: ``` cat /proc/cpuinfo | grep name | cut -f2 -d: | uniq -c ``` 示例输出可能是这样的: 8 Intel(R) Xeon(R) CPUE
  • OUIMAC地址厂商
    优质
    本工具提供基于OUI数据库的查询服务,用户可通过输入MAC地址前缀来查找其对应的硬件制造商信息。 根据网卡的MAC地址查询厂商可以帮助确定网络内设备的品牌归属。
  • 站SEO据批工具
    优质
    本工具是一款专为网站优化设计的数据查询软件,支持一键批量获取SEO核心指标,帮助用户快速掌握关键词排名、流量分析等信息,助力提升网站搜索引擎表现。 我开发了一个非常实用的SEO批量查询工具,它具有以下功能: 1. 可以同时查看一个网站的收录情况、反链数量、快照更新时间、权重值以及关键字排名等信息。 2. 支持对数十个甚至数百个网站进行上述数据的一次性采集。 该软件是完全绿色版本,没有任何使用限制。不过需要注意的是,在百度或查询网址发生变动后可能会影响工具的正常使用,后续我会继续开发以解决这些问题。我本人一直在使用这个工具,并认为它非常实用,特别是对于拥有大量网站资源的站长来说更是如此。 为了正确配置和运行此软件,请按照以下步骤操作: - 查看并编辑软件文件夹内的“配置.txt”文档。 - 将你的域名与需要查询的关键字列表(用逗号分隔)写入该文本中。例如:example.com|关键字1,关键字2 - 每个网站占一行,可以添加数百条记录进行批量处理。 我自己测试过一次最多支持一百二十多个站点的数据采集工作,在正常使用情况下应该能够满足查询几百个不同网址的需求。
  • Linux特定端口连接的方法
    优质
    本文介绍了在Linux系统中查询特定端口当前活动连接数量的具体方法,包括使用netstat、ss和lsof等命令行工具。通过这些实用技巧,你可以轻松监控网络状态并排查问题。 在Linux操作系统中管理和监控网络服务非常重要,尤其是对于服务器管理员来说。了解系统上特定端口的连接数有助于诊断性能问题、安全威胁以及优化网络资源。 本篇将详细介绍如何在Linux中查看某个端口的连接数,并解析TCP连接的各种状态。 要查看哪些IP地址与本地主机建立连接,可以使用`netstat -an`命令来显示所有活动的网络连接(包括监听和非监听状态)。如果你想更精确地关注特定端口,例如80端口,则可以通过结合`grep`命令实现: ```bash netstat -nat | grep -i 80 ``` 上述指令会列出所有与80端口相关的TCP连接。为了统计这些连接的数量,可以添加`wc -l`来计数: ```bash netstat -nat | grep -i 80 | wc -l ``` 如果需要查看特定协议(如HTTPD)的连接数量,则可以通过结合使用`ps`和`grep`命令实现如下所示: ```bash ps -ef | grep httpd | wc -l ``` 这将返回运行httpd进程的数量,通常代表服务的并发处理能力。若想统计所有已建立的TCP连接(状态为ESTABLISHED),可以执行以下操作: ```bash netstat -anp | grep ESTABLISHED | wc -l ``` 此命令会统计所有处于已建立状态下的TCP连接总数。 为了查看哪个IP地址拥有最多的连接,可以通过进一步分析`netstat`输出实现如下所示: ```bash netstat -anp | grep ESTABLISHED | awk {print $5} | awk -F: {print $1} | sort | uniq -c | sort -r +0n ``` 上述命令将按IP地址计数,并按照数量从高到低进行排序。 在某些情况下,可能会发现大量的`TIME_WAIT`状态连接,这可能导致端口资源耗尽。`TIME_WAIT`表示一个已关闭的连接正在等待足够的时间以确保远端收到终止请求的确认信息。为了缓解这个问题可以通过修改内核参数来重用这些短暂的`TIME_WAIT`连接,在文件中添加以下行: ```bash net.ipv4.tcp_syncookies = 1 net.ipv4.tcp_tw_reuse = 1 net.ipv4.tcp_tw_recycle = 1 ``` 然后应用更改并重启网络服务使修改生效。 理解TCP连接的不同状态也很重要。常见的几种状态包括: - `LISTEN`:服务器等待客户端的连接请求。 - `SYN_SENT`:客户端已发送了连接请求,正在等待确认信息。 - `SYN_RECEIVED`:服务器收到连接请求,正等候客户端对初始同步信号(SYN)的响应以建立连接。 - `ESTABLISHED`:双方已经建立了连接并可以进行数据传输。 - `FIN_WAIT_1`:一方已发送关闭命令,并正在等待对方确认该信息。 - `FIN_WAIT_2`:一方收到另一方的关闭请求,正等候最后的数据包到达或其确认信号以完成断开过程。 - `CLOSE_WAIT`:表示连接的一端已经接收到对方向自己发出的关闭请求并且处于等待状态直到自身也发送一个关闭命令为止。 - `CLOSING`:双方都在尝试同时终止连接,并且正在交换最终数据包和确认信息。 - `LAST_ACK`:一方已发送最后一个ACK信号,正等候对方对该信号的确认以完成断开过程。 - `TIME_WAIT`:表示已经完成了四次握手中的三次关闭操作但尚未完全释放资源等待足够的时间确保所有数据传输完毕并清除连接状态。 - `CLOSED`:没有活动的网络连接。 监控这些状态可以帮助识别可能存在的网络问题,例如如果发现大量处于`FIN_WAIT_2`或`CLOSE_WAIT`的状态,则意味着客户端或者服务器在关闭连接时出现问题。通过上述方法可以有效地监控Linux系统中特定端口上的连接数,并及时解决可能出现的问题以保证服务器的稳定运行。 理解TCP连接状态的意义也有助于诊断和优化网络性能,从而确保系统的高效运作。
  • 解析Linux看实时的方法
    优质
    本文介绍了在Linux系统下几种实用的方法和工具来监控和查看实时网络接口流量,帮助用户优化网络性能。 本段落主要介绍了几种在Linux系统中查看实时网卡流量的方法,并分享了相关的内容供读者参考。希望这些方法能帮助大家更好地监控网络状态。
  • Linux系统中如何CPU、内存、机型和信息
    优质
    本文介绍了在Linux系统下查询CPU型号与频率、内存大小及使用情况、机器类型以及网络适配器信息的方法。帮助用户快速掌握相关命令,优化系统配置。 如何在Linux系统中查看CPU、内存、机器型号以及网卡信息?同时,怎样找出占用内存最多的进程呢? 具体步骤如下: 1. 查看CPU信息:使用`lscpu`命令。 2. 查询内存详情:通过执行`free -m`或`cat /proc/meminfo`来获取内存相关信息。 3. 获取机器型号:可以利用 `dmidecode -t system` 或者 `inxi -M` 命令查看硬件信息,特别是系统主板和型号等细节。 4. 网卡配置与状态检查:使用如下的命令行工具进行操作: - 显示所有网卡的IP地址及其他网络参数:`ifconfig` - 展示关于各网络接口的状态详情(包括速度、双工模式):`ethtool ` 5. 查找占用内存最多的进程:运行 `ps aux --sort=-%mem | head -n 10` 命令,这将列出按内存使用率排序的前十个进程。
  • 使用ethtool命令和设置
    优质
    本教程介绍如何利用Linux系统下的ethtool命令行工具来查询与配置网络接口的各种参数,包括速度、双工模式及硬件地址等。 ethtool命令用于查询ethX网口的基本设置及配置网卡参数。其语法格式为:ethtool [参数]。 常用参数包括: - -i 显示网卡驱动信息。 - -E 修改网卡只读存储器字节。 - -K 修改网卡 Offload 的状态。 - ethx 查询ethx网口的基本设置,其中 x 是对应网卡的编号,如eth0、eth1等。 - -s 用于修改网卡的部分配置。 - -t 让网卡执行自我检测。 参考实例: 查询网口基本设置:[root@linuxcool ~]# ethtool eth0 查询网口驱动相关信息: [root@linuxcool ~]# ethtool -i eth0
  • Excel 批里程
    优质
    本教程详细介绍了如何利用Excel进行批量查询里程数的操作方法,涵盖数据导入、公式设置及查询技巧等实用内容。 在运输物流报价过程中,经常需要查询里程进行报价。由于线路数量较多,手动查询百度地图会耗费大量时间。因此,我将分享一款可以轻松计算所有行车里程距离的软件。这款软件能够帮助用户快速批量计算两个地址之间的行车距离,大大提高工作效率。
  • MAC地址的厂商(OUI)
    优质
    本工具提供查询网卡MAC地址前缀对应的制造商信息,帮助用户了解硬件设备来源。输入OUI可快速获取厂商详情。 网卡MAC地址厂商查询/网卡厂商地址查询